Description
General part information
BD733U2EFJ-C Series
The BD733U2EFJ-C is low quiescent regulators featuring 50V absolute maximum voltage, and output voltage accuracy of ±2%, 200mA output current and 6μA (Typ) current consumption. These regulators are therefore ideal for applications requiring a direct connection to the battery and a low current consumption. Ceramic capacitors can be used for compensation of the output capacitor phase.This IC uses different production line against series model BD733L2EFJ-C for the purpose of improving production efficiency. We recommend using this IC for your new development. Electric characteristics noted in Datasheet does not differ between Production Line. In addition, the data of BD733L2EFJ-C is disclosed for documents and design models unless otherwise specified.
